Great characterizations by Lon Chaney Jr, and Burgess Meredith would not have been possible in this film without the great writing of John Steinbeck. The combination of the dull-witted, kind-hearted person and the guardian who is a bit sharper is a classic formulation. Lewis Milestone does a very nice job directing this drama, and the dialogue is crisply written for the screen.
